İş tanımı
Role overview
Apprize Technology Solutions is hiring a Golang Engineer for its London Area, United Kingdom location. This is a full-time, on-site role focused on building and supporting back-end services in a collaborative delivery environment.
What you will do
You will contribute to the development of business features and customer-facing journeys within a team that follows Scrum practices. The work involves designing and supporting back-end microservices, integrating systems through REST APIs and asynchronous messaging, and ensuring software is tested and automated from development through to production deployment.
Required background
The role calls for hands-on experience in at least one statically typed back-end programming language. Golang is preferred, although candidates with strong experience in another comparable language may also be considered. You should be comfortable working with microservice-based systems and familiar with service-to-service communication patterns such as REST and messaging platforms like Kafka or RabbitMQ.
Technical environment
Experience or familiarity with tools and technologies such as Kafka, PostgreSQL, Golang, Git, gRPC, Docker, and GraphQL is desirable. The role also expects practical exposure to continuous integration, continuous deployment, and continuous testing, along with version control systems such as Git or SVN. Tools including Jenkins, Rally, and/or JIRA are also relevant to the environment.
Working style
This position suits someone who can work effectively within a Scrum team, contribute to automated delivery pipelines, and help ensure reliable release of tested software into production.
